Why AI matters at this scale

Quality Liaison Services of North America (QLS) sits at a critical inflection point. With 200–500 employees and a footprint across consumer goods and automotive supply chains, the company handles thousands of manual inspections, sorts, and rework projects annually. At this size, process inefficiencies don't just slow operations—they directly erode margins and client trust. AI offers a way to break the linear relationship between headcount and inspection volume, enabling QLS to scale quality without scaling labor costs proportionally.

Mid-market service firms like QLS often assume AI is reserved for Fortune 500 enterprises with massive data science teams. That's no longer true. Pre-built vision models, cloud APIs, and no-code AI platforms have lowered the barrier dramatically. For a company whose core value is catching defects before they reach the end consumer, even a 1% improvement in detection accuracy can translate to millions in avoided recall costs for clients. The data QLS already collects—inspection images, measurement logs, supplier scorecards—is fuel for AI models that can predict failures, not just report them.

Concrete AI opportunities with ROI framing

1. Computer vision on the inspection line. Deploying smart cameras with pre-trained defect detection models can reduce manual inspection time by 40–50% while improving consistency. For a firm running hundreds of inspections weekly, this translates to direct labor savings and faster turnaround. The ROI is measurable within the first year through reduced overtime and fewer escaped defects.

2. Predictive supplier quality scoring. QLS can aggregate years of inspection data to train a model that scores suppliers on likelihood of non-conformance. Instead of auditing every shipment equally, inspectors can focus on high-risk lots. This shifts the business model from reactive sorting to proactive risk management—a higher-value service clients will pay a premium for.

3. Generative AI for reporting and communication. Inspection reports, corrective action requests, and client summaries are time-consuming to write. Large language models can draft these documents from structured data, cutting report generation time by 60% and allowing senior inspectors to focus on complex analysis rather than paperwork.

Deployment risks specific to this size band

Mid-market firms face unique AI adoption risks. First, talent scarcity: QLS likely lacks in-house machine learning engineers, so the strategy must rely on managed services or partnerships rather than building from scratch. Second, change management: frontline inspectors may resist tools they perceive as threatening their jobs. A transparent communication plan emphasizing augmentation over replacement is essential. Third, data quality: historical inspection records may be inconsistent or incomplete, requiring a data cleanup phase before models can be trained effectively. Finally, integration complexity: AI outputs must flow into existing workflows (likely Salesforce, Excel, or custom databases) without creating parallel systems that confuse teams. Starting with a single high-ROI use case, proving value, and expanding incrementally is the safest path for a company of this size.

What does Quality Liaison Services of North America do?
They provide third-party quality inspection, sorting, rework, and liaison services for automotive and consumer goods manufacturers across North America.
How can AI improve quality inspection processes?
AI-powered computer vision can detect microscopic defects faster and more consistently than human inspectors, reducing escapes and customer complaints.
Is AI adoption feasible for a mid-sized services firm?
Yes. Cloud-based AI tools and pre-trained models now make it affordable for firms with 200-500 employees to automate inspection and reporting without large data science teams.
What is the biggest risk of deploying AI in quality liaison?
Over-reliance on AI without human oversight can miss novel defect types. A phased rollout with human-in-the-loop validation is critical.
Which AI use case delivers the fastest ROI?
Automated visual defect detection typically shows payback in 6-12 months by reducing labor hours and preventing costly recalls.
How does AI help with supplier management?
Machine learning models can analyze historical performance to predict which suppliers are likely to ship non-conforming parts, enabling proactive audits.
Will AI replace quality inspectors?
No. AI augments inspectors by handling repetitive checks, freeing them to focus on complex root-cause analysis and supplier coaching.
